Release Castle Crashers Steam

Castle Crashers makes its way to PC and Mac on September 26th, 2012

Are you ready to be delighted in front of your PC, Mac or hybrid super computer? In less than a week, you’ll be able to download Castle Crashers on Steam and play to your heart’s content.

Our Castle Crashers page on the Steam Store has just gone live and you can check out all the fun facts about the game there.

Release date:
September 26th, 2012

Woohoo! Be sure to join us and many other gaming sites in celebration of this launch. Next Wednesday, we’ll be giving away free Castle Crashers Steam codes and Castle Crashers merch for trivia & random internet shenanigans.

Let’s get pumped for Castle Crashers Steam edition!